Balloon borne observations of PSCs, Frost Point, ozone and nitric acid in the north polar vortex

A new balloon borne instrument called a backscattersonde has been used to study Polar Stratospheric Clouds (PSCs) at Alert, NWT (82{degree}N, 61.5{degree}W) during January and February of 1989. These measurements were supplemented with frost point, ozone and nitric acid vapor soundings. Type I PSCs were observed at temperatures and pressures generally consistent with present vapor pressure models of HNO{sub 3}/H{sub 2}O condensate, but some noticeable inconsistencies exist. It is suggested that these apparent problems, as well as some characteristic peculiarities in the PSC profiles, could be explained by the presence of two phases of the HNO{sub 3}/H{sub 2}O condensate.
